Bottom of the Funnel Content:
Bottom of the funnel content serves as a crucial tool for converting prospects into paying customers. Case studies, for example, provide social proof and can be made available on websites. It is important not to force case studies on leads, but rather allow them to access the content when they are ready. Longform content with great design enhances credibility and can discuss implementation of a product. Product updates also play a significant role in engaging prospects and can be shared through email newsletters. By focusing on branded search terms, marketers can ensure that valuable information is easily accessible to prospects who are in the final stages of the buying process.

Index Fund Investing:
Index funds offer a passive investment approach that tracks a specific market index, such as the S&P 500. The key factors to consider when investing in index funds are tracking accuracy, low costs, limitations or restrictions, and additional offerings by the fund provider. Investing in index funds provides benefits such as minimal investment research, diversification, a wide range of choices, and tax efficiency. It allows investors to build their portfolio over time, ignoring short-term market fluctuations. However, it is important to note that index funds do not offer the opportunity to outperform the market and come with short-term downside risk.

Actionable Advice for Marketers:

  1. Create engaging case studies: Develop case studies that provide social proof and highlight key metrics that can be referenced by the sales team during calls and emails. Make them easily accessible on your website.
  2. Utilize branded search terms: Identify and target branded search terms that indicate prospects are in the final stages of the buying process. Create content specifically tailored to these searches to ensure prospects find the information they need.
  3. Focus on target audience needs: Understand the search queries that your product solves for and create a library of use cases to inspire prospects who may be intrigued but unsure of implementation. Target those who are actively seeking a solution.

Actionable Advice for Investors:

  1. Research index fund options: When considering index funds, prioritize those that closely track the desired index, have low costs, and no limitations or restrictions that prevent investment.
  2. Consider fractional shares: Some brokers allow the purchase of fractional shares in ETF form, making it easier to invest in index funds with smaller amounts of capital.
  3. Diversify with multiple index funds: Explore the offerings of different fund providers and consider diversifying your portfolio with index funds that cover different market indexes, such as stocks, bonds, and international markets.
